paroxysm xxviii

my brain is little
bits of broken glass;
they can't come together
to form coherent thought,
and all I ever think
is merely a reflection of
something else
someone once thought
before me.

sometimes the pieces
break down into a
very fine dust;
it slips into my bloodstream
and troubles my heart,
poking it and
holding it tighter than it
ought to be held.
it swims in my stomach,
forming little butterflies
that can't be caught.
it slides behind my
kneecaps, making me
weak, trembling,
and I fall.

my brain is little
bits of broken glass,
and all of my
insecurities and
idiosyncrasies
come from within.

paroxysm xxix

"sometimes we love the
non-native plants the best."
he tells me this as we
dig with trowels and
gather fistfuls of damp earth,
watching it trickle out
between our fingers.

the sun beats a rhythm
on my back,
something strong but soundless.
"even though they're
strangers?"
I ask this because
sometimes I wonder if
those plants ever wanted to
be here in the first place.
I ask this because
sometimes I feel like
a transplant, too.

he doesn't answer, but
presses a tulip bulb
into my dirty palm,
and I in turn
press it into the hole
I dug.

the whisper of wind
at the back of my neck
prickles against a
sheen of sweat and
brushes past my nose--
soft scent of pine and
dusky smoke of a
prairie fire--
and I think that
everything has to come from
somewhere.
